David Michael Quaresima, a resident of Warrington for the past 18 years,
formerly of Philadelphia, passed away suddenly Friday, Jan. 27, 2012, at
Doylestown Hospital. He was 51. David was the loving husband of Beverly Ann (Rygalski) Quaresima.
Born in Philadelphia, he was a son of Michael and Phyllis Quaresima. David was a 1978 graduate of Arch Bishop Ryan. He was the owner and operator of Blue Ribbon Awards of Philadelphia for
the past 23 years.David was a true family man. He was very dedicated to his family, and
was a loving father and husband. He enjoyed spending time with his
family. He also enjoyed cooking, gardening and remodeling his family's
home.
In addition to his wife and parents, David is survived by two daughters,
Jennifer and Michelle; a sister, Linda Camp and her husband, William;
and two nephews, Kenny and Justin.
